Gerry Conway returns to Spidey for new series Amazing Spider-Man: Spiral

December 12, 2014 by Gary Collinson

Marvel Comics has announced that Peter Parker will be taking on the criminal underworld this March as legendary Spidey writer Gerry Conway returns to the webhead along with blockbuster artist Carlo Barberi for an all-new tale of crime, corruption, and the dark corners of the Marvel Universe in Amazing Spider-Man: Spiral, a five issue series that will get underway in Amazing Spider-Man #16.1. Here’s a look at the cover for the first issue from Art Adams…

“Hammerhead; Tombstone; the Circus of Crime; Black Cat and Mr. Negative – they’re all at each other’s throats because there’s no single overlord of crime currently running things in New York,” states Gerry Conway. “Things only escalated, especially after the Goblin King fell out of the scene and Doc Ock is no longer operating as the Superior Spider-Man – keeping a lid on everything.”

Spider-Verse may be over, but Peter Parker’s troubles are just beginning. A crime wave rips through New York City. The underworld is still in flux following the Kingpin’s removal from Shadowland. Gangs wage turf wars unchecked on the streets of Manhattan. The gang war is heating up and Spidey is going to do something about it!

Only he’s not alone! Police Captain Yuri Watanabe meters out her own justice both as a member of the NYPD and as the vigilante known as THE WRAITH! But do she and Spider-Man play by the same rules? How far is she willing to go to keep New York safe?

Amazing Spider-Man #16.1 goes on sale March 2015.
